This is blues guitarist Stevie Ray Vaughan's signature model, featuring the letters SRV engraved on the pickguard and a reverse tremolo bridge.

The body material is an alder body and a thick oval shaped maple neck.

The fingerboard is pau ferro, with a 12-inch R fingerboard that is flatter than the vintage type. The frets are also tall and narrow-tall, allowing for smooth bending and vibrato.

The pickup has been replaced with a Porter 1960's Strat, and it has an impressive clear and glittering vintage Strat tone.
